今天开始学习黑莓开发,第一步当然是“Hello World!”了。
首先,安装ECLIPSE,我安装的是Helios版本。然后安装黑莓Plugin和JDK。JDK安装完后出现第一个问题,无法
打开ECLIPSE了,网上查找发现,需要把eclipse.ini中的"-Xmx500M" 改成 "Xmx256M”,注意500M有2行,去掉
这2行改成"Xmx256M”就行了。
然后是进入ECLIPSE,"File"菜单选"New","Peoject",就可以看到"BlackBerry"项目,选择项目"BlackBerry
Project",就可以开始开发了。
代码如下:
package com.bbtest.hellobb;
import net.rim.device.api.ui.UiApplication;
import net.rim.device.api.ui.component.LabelField;
import net.rim.device.api.ui.container.MainScreen;
public class HelloBb extends UiApplication {
/**
* @param args
*/
public static void main(String[] args) {
// TODO Auto-generated method stub
HelloBb _app= new HelloBb();
_app.enterEventDispatcher();
}
public HelloBb()
{
MainScreen screen = new MainScreen();
LabelField label = new LabelField("Hello World! 你好!");
screen.add(label);
this.pushScreen(screen);
}
}
还有模拟器的中文支持,在clipse\plugins\net.rim.ejde.componentpack7.1.0_7.1.0.7\components\simulator
目录,打开9900.xml,增加如下文字:
<Application>net.rim.blackberry.lang.zh_CN</Application>
<Application>net.rim.blackberry.lang.zh_CN.defaultResource</Application>
<Application>net.rim.blackberry.lang.zh_CN.localization</Application>
<Application>net.rim.blackberry.lang.zh_CN.rendering</Application>
<Application>net.rim.blackberry.lang.zh_CN_Pinyin</Application>
<Application>net.rim.blackberry.lang.zh_CN.renderingSupport</Application>
就可以显示中文了。
运行,等待模拟器启动,在文件目录中找到我的程序(为什么不能直接运行啊),启动程序。
到此为止,“Hello World!” 成功开发。